Jeremy Brooks | Prep Girls Hoops Scout
If you don’t come prepare for the punishment that is the task of guarding Lillie Spicer than it’s going to be a LONG day. The powerful PF/C has always done a great job of pushing her opponent under the basket whenever she is trying to make space on either block offensively. Over the last few seasons she has been able to keep up her production in the middle while stepping out to about 15FT and working from that area a little bit more. That’s what you love to see. Steady progression as the individual becomes more experienced. Defensively, Spicer covers a lot of ground in a short amount of time and she is always watching on help-side to see if she might need to step up. This is a hooper that opposing coaches don’t want to have to deal with. It usually takes more than one body being thrown at her to slow things down and that’s never ideal in any coaching scenario.

Read EvaluationRob Howe | Prep Girls Hoops Scout
Simply put, Spicer is a handful for opponents. The Jefferson junior was in her bag during an upset against Iowa City High late in the regular season. The Little Hawks usually have an inside advantage, but Spicer’s power, strength and motor were too much for them to handle on this night. She led all scorers and likely grabbed the most rebounds. While Spicer does her best work on the low block, she can convert on all three levels. Athleticism and a high basketball IQ lead to her being a difficult matchup. Spicer can go through people at the rim or take slower-footed defenders out to the arc. She can knocked it down from out there or drive by folks.

has evolved into a serious scoring threat as a sophomore. Her physicality, nonstop motor, and aggression around the rim makes Spicer a nightmare for defenders and her stats are reflecting her efforts. As a freshman starter last season, Spicer tallied 9.3PPG, .6SPG, and was shooting at a 46.5% clip. This year Spicer has been a force – she’s increased all of these stats and is currently averaging 17.1PPG, 2.7SPG and is shooting 56.4% from the floor. Spicer has also boosted her free-throw percentage by 18% this season. I am really looking forward to Spicer’s continual improvement throughout her J-Hawk career.
